System Features
The 6 Month Smiles system is suitable for patients with a misplaced midline, unsightly gaps, misalignment or crooked teeth. The 6 Month Smiles braces The Priory Dental Practice provides have tooth-coloured wires and Lucid-Lok® clear brackets. This discreet design takes into consideration the patient’s aesthetic needs while undergoing orthodontic treatment. The braces use low forces giving patients comfort and removing the risk of root damage.
This system focuses on aligning the front 6 to 8 teeth visible which are often the most visible. Treating selected teeth gives faster results, with the average treatment period ranging from 6 to 9 months.

Treatment Process
The process will start with an assessment if the patient is a suitable candidate for the 6 Month Smiles system. The Priory Dental Practice will take photographs and X-rays of the patient’s teeth and will discuss the estimated timescale and care to be taken by the patient.
The Priory’s orthodontist will attach the braces with dental glue and the patient will be asked to return to the practice every 5 to 6 weeks for check-ups. The orthodontist will also adjust the braces during this time to move the teeth to the desired position. Retainers will then be fitted to ensure that the patients’ teeth do not return to their old position. Patients can choose from a removable appliance that must be worn at night or retainers that will be fitted to the back of the teeth.
